Lokta Paper- Unique Product of Ingenuity, Sustainability and Eco-friendly Practice in Nepal

Lokta paper is a unique product made in Nepal. People living in the Himalayas have passed the Lokta making skills over several generations. Thousand years’ old  scripts which were written on Lokta paper suggests the skill has been around for at least few thousands of years. So what is so special about the Lokta paper? […]